2. Data Stored in Your Browser

CodeXGround saves your last written code, selected language, and theme preference in your browser's Local Storage. This data never leaves your device unless you explicitly send it for AI review.

3. AI Features

When you use AI features such as Check Issues, Improve, or AI Coding Challenges, the code and prompts you submit may be sent to a third-party AI service through our AI gateway to generate coding challenges, code reviews, scores, feedback, and suggestions. Only the information required to process your request is transmitted. Please do not include passwords, API keys, private credentials, financial information, or other sensitive data in the code or prompts you submit. AI generated responses are provided for educational purposes only and may contain mistakes or inaccurate suggestions. Always review and verify AI generated output before using it in production.

5. Third-Party Services

CodeXGround uses third-party services to provide certain features. Python execution is powered by Pyodide, which is loaded from a public CDN. AI powered features, including coding challenges, code reviews, and coding assistance, are provided through third-party AI service providers. These services are subject to their own terms and privacy policies.
